Create a deployment

"Oction" is a GitHub Action that implements a single call with @octokit/request allowing easy interaction with GitHub REST APIs from your workflow.

Original documentation: https://developer.github.com/v3/repos/deployments/#create-a-deployment

This action implements POST request to /repos/{owner}/{repo}/deployments

Quick start

- uses: maxkomarychev/oction-create-deployment@v0.7.1
  id: my_step_id
  with:
    token: <token value>
    ref: <ref value>
- name: Print outputs
  run: |
    echo ${{ steps.my_step_id.outputs.id }}
    echo ${{ steps.my_step_id.outputs.number }}

Inputs

Name Is required Description
token true Token to authenticate the request
owner false owner parameter
repo false repo parameter
ref true The ref to deploy. This can be a branch, tag, or SHA.
task false Specifies a task to execute (e.g., deploy or deploy:migrations).
auto_merge false Attempts to automatically merge the default branch into the requested ref, if it's behind the default branch.
required_contexts false The status contexts to verify against commit status checks. If you omit this parameter, GitHub verifies all unique contexts before creating a deployment. To bypass checking entirely, pass an empty array. Defaults to all unique contexts.
payload false JSON payload with extra information about the deployment.
environment false Name for the target deployment environment (e.g., production, staging, qa).
description false Short description of the deployment.
transient_environment false Specifies if the given environment is specific to the deployment and will no longer exist at some point in the future. production_environment false Specifies if the given environment is one that end-users directly interact with. Default: true when environment is production and false otherwise. Note: This parameter requires you to use the application/vnd.github.ant-man-preview+json custom media type.

Outputs

Name Description
id id field of the response (if exists)
number number field of the response (if exists)
